Question : Which of the following devices is generally used to check multiple choice questions ?
Option 1: OCR
Option 2: OMR
Option 3: MICR
Option 4: Bar Code Reader
Correct Answer: OMR
Solution : The correct answer is OMR.
An OMR (Optical Mark Recognition) scanner is a device that is often used to verify multiple-choice questions (MCQs). By recognising the presence or absence of marks in designated regions, OMR technology is particularly intended to identify and analyse marked replies

Question : Two boats go downstream in a river at a speed of 35 km/hr and 25 km/hr. The speed of the stream is 4 km/hr. The distance between both boats initially is 60 km. In how much time will they meet if the boats are going downstream?
Option 1: 10 hours
Option 2: 13 hours
Option 3: 6 hours
Option 4: 8 hours
Correct Answer: 6 hours
Solution : The relative speed of both the boats = 35 km/hr – 25 km/hr = 10 km/hr Distance = 60 km ⇒ Time = $\frac{\text{Distance}}{\text{Speed}}=\frac{60}{10}=6$ hours Hence, the correct answer is 6 hours.

Question : Select the appropriate antonym for the underlined word. The freedom to browse a secure and accountable online space will be compromised.
Option 1: indebted
Option 2: amicable
Option 3: irresponsible
Option 4: liable
Correct Answer: irresponsible
Solution : The correct choice is the third option.
The antonym of accountable is irresponsible. If someone is accountable, they are responsible and can be called to answer for their actions. On the other hand, if someone is irresponsible, they lack a sense of responsibility

Question : Select the word from the options which is exactly opposite in meaning to the bracketed word given in the sentence below.
The company has responded (sluggishly) to these changes in technology.
Option 1: Lethargically
Option 2: Similarly
Option 3: Apathetically
Option 4: Promptly
Correct Answer: Promptly
Solution : The correct choice is the fourth option.
Sluggishly means to move or operate slowly.
Promptly means to act with little or no delay. Thus, it is the opposite of sluggishly.
